Fundamental Rules: Card Worth and Scoring
In baccarat, the value of cards are straightforward. Aces count as one, court cards (tens, Jack, Queen, Kings) are valued at zero, and numbered cards keep their numeric value. The goal is to attain a total closest to nine. If a hand exceeds nine, only the ones place is counted. For example, a hand totaling 15 becomes 5.
The scoring system adds a layer of strategy. Players must decide whether to take a third card based on particular rules. For instance, if the participant’s hand totals 0-5, they must draw another card. Totals of 6-7 dictate the player to stand.
Betting Options: Banker, Player, and Tie
Baccarat offers three primary betting choices: dealer, participant, and draw. The banker bet has the lowest casino advantage at 1.06%, making it mathematically the best choice. However, a 5% fee is subtracted from profits. The player bet has a slightly increased casino advantage of 1.36%, while the tie bet carries a 14.4% casino advantage.
Below is a breakdown of the returns:
Bet Type | Payout | Casino Advantage |
---|---|---|
Dealer | 0.95:1 | 1.06% |
Participant | 1:1 | 1.36% |
Tie | 8:1 | 14.4% |

Different Baccarat Versions: Punto Banco, Chemin de Fer, and Banque
Punto Banco is the most common version in North America. It’s a straightforward table game where the casino banks the action, and players bet on either the participant or dealer hand. This version is ideal for beginners due to its simplicity.
Chemin de Fer, on the other hand, is a more engaging variant. Players take turns serving as the banker, introducing extra tactics. This version is favored in continental casinos and provides a lively gaming atmosphere.
Banque is another version where the banker role is more permanent. It’s typically conducted with a trio of decks and requires a higher limit, making it a hit among big spenders. Each variant offers its own twist to the classic baccarat game.
